What Is Google Lens OCR?

OCR, or Optical Character Recognition, is technology that identifies text within images and converts it into machine-readable text. Google Lens integrates this technology into a user-friendly interface that works across multiple devices.

Instead of manually typing out notes from a textbook or re-creating text from a printed document, users can simply scan the content and extract it digitally. Google Lens can:

  • Copy text from photos
  • Translate text in real time
  • Search text instantly on Google
  • Send text from a phone to a computer

This makes it particularly useful for students, researchers, office workers, and anyone dealing with printed documents.

How To Extract Text Using Google Lens on a Smartphone

For most people, smartphones are the fastest way to use Google Lens OCR features.

Step 1: Open Google Lens

Users can open Google Lens through the standalone app (Android) or via the Google app. In some devices, Lens is integrated directly into the camera.

Step 2: Capture or Upload an Image

Point the camera at the text or select an existing image from the gallery. Google Lens automatically scans the image for recognizable text.

Step 3: Select the Text

Once text is detected, Lens highlights selectable portions. Users can tap and drag to select specific words, paragraphs, or the entire document.

Step 4: Choose an Action

After selecting text, options appear such as:

  • Copy text
  • Translate
  • Listen
  • Search
  • Copy to computer

The copied text can then be pasted into email, documents, or messaging apps.

How To Extract Text Using Google Lens on Desktop

Desktop users can also take advantage of Google Lens through Google Chrome.

Method 1: Using an Online Image

  1. Right-click an image in Chrome.
  2. Select Search image with Google Lens.
  3. When the Lens panel opens, choose Text.
  4. Select and copy the detected text.

Method 2: Using Uploaded Images

  1. Go to Google Images.
  2. Click the camera icon.
  3. Upload an image.
  4. Use the Lens interface to extract text.

This approach is particularly helpful when working with scanned documents, screenshots, or downloaded images.

Best Practices for Accurate Text Extraction

Although Google Lens OCR is powerful, accuracy depends on image quality. To achieve the best results, users should follow these guidelines:

  • Ensure good lighting to avoid shadows.
  • Keep the camera steady to prevent blur.
  • Align the text properly within the frame.
  • Use high-resolution images when possible.
  • Avoid obstructed text, such as folds or glare.

Printed text is generally recognized more accurately than handwritten text. However, clear handwriting can still be captured effectively.

Using Google Lens for Handwritten Notes

Many students and professionals rely on handwritten notes. Google Lens can often interpret legible handwriting, though results vary depending on writing style.

To improve recognition:

  • Write clearly with consistent spacing.
  • Avoid decorative or cursive-heavy styles.
  • Use dark ink on light paper.

When handwriting is neat, Google Lens can convert entire notebooks into editable digital text within minutes.

Translating Text Instantly

Another powerful capability of Google Lens OCR is real-time translation. Users traveling abroad can point their camera at menus, signs, or documents and see translated text overlaid on the original image.

This feature is useful for:

  • Travelers navigating foreign countries
  • Students reading foreign-language textbooks
  • Professionals reviewing international documents

The translation function works directly within the Lens interface, reducing the need to copy and paste into separate tools.

Sending Extracted Text from Phone to Computer

Google Lens makes cross-device productivity seamless. When logged into the same Google account on both phone and desktop, users can select Copy to computer. The selected text appears instantly on the chosen device, ready to paste.

This feature eliminates manual emailing or transferring documents.

Limitations to Be Aware Of

While Google Lens OCR is highly capable, users should understand its limitations:

  • Very stylized fonts may reduce accuracy.
  • Low-light images can cause misreads.
  • Heavily cluttered backgrounds may confuse text detection.
  • Extremely poor handwriting might not be recognized correctly.

When precision is critical, users should proofread extracted content before relying on it.

Privacy Considerations

Since Google Lens processes images through Google’s systems, users handling sensitive documents should review their privacy settings. Avoid scanning confidential documents on shared or public devices.

For everyday materials like notes, articles, or menus, the tool is generally safe and widely used.

Frequently Asked Questions (FAQ)

1. Is Google Lens free to use?

Yes, Google Lens is completely free. It is available through the Google app, Google Photos, and Chrome browser at no cost.

2. Can Google Lens extract text from handwritten notes?

Yes, it can recognize many types of handwriting. Results depend on clarity and legibility. Neat, printed handwriting produces the best outcomes.

3. Does Google Lens work offline?

Some limited functionality may work offline, but text recognition and translation typically require an internet connection for optimal accuracy.

4. Can extracted text be edited?

Once copied, the text can be pasted into any document editor, email, or note-taking app and edited normally.

5. How accurate is Google Lens OCR?

For clear printed text, accuracy is typically very high. Minor errors may occur with unusual fonts, low-resolution images, or messy handwriting.

6. Is Google Lens available on iPhone?

Yes, iPhone users can access Google Lens through the Google app or Google Photos app.

7. Can it scan long documents?

Yes, multiple pages can be scanned individually. For large documents, users may need to capture and process pages one at a time.

8. Is it safe to use for business documents?

It is generally safe, but users handling sensitive information should consider privacy policies and avoid public or shared devices.
